Gentle reminder,remember to check your rod ratings,too heavy lure might break the tip of your rod or u might not get the expected distance when the your lures are too light. The line in your reel plays a very important role also Lower poundage makes your cast further coz its lighter same goes its opposite for the heavier poundage lines. Also know the fish that your're targeting.diff lure brings out diff actions coz diff fish also takes diff action of lures.from there you'll get a better advantage Theres no 100% catching fish lures, Its all 70% luck 30% hardwork. QUOTE(kayent @ Apr 28 2015, 05:50 PM) oh the ones at rawang? Exactly..i was looking the at thier fb page since the pre-open week..and i reliaze every photo with lure are all bottom action lures..soft plastic,deep divers,sinkin minnow..im like delayed CR (2 weeks ago) because kinda busy after back from kl. 4 of us went from 8am-12pm. i landed 2. another friend landed 3. rest no luck on reaching the pond helpers told us toman not biting. nvm try luck nia. besides, we got the pond to ourselves the whole morning. first hour threw all sorts of topwater plugs. nothing. after that i switched to jerkbaits. kinda worked if u jerk rapidly. hooked up two within 30 mins with an x-rap » Click to show Spoiler - click again to hide... « a friend also switched to jerkbait and landed 3 within 40mins. lagi hiong. but then after 10pm the bite rates drop. the fishes sorta headbutt the lures only. got also foul hook and lepas if wana go try go as early as possible. no need bother with topwater lures. try suspending minnows, jerkbaits and when it gets hotter, divers. not sure if still open by may. they mentioned open for one month only This post has been edited by vioxmonsta: Apr 28 2015, 07:21 PM |
